  • Description
    Dimethyl fumarate (DMF;BG-12) exerts anti-inflammatory and pro-metabolic effects in a variety of cell types; an effective novel treatment for multiple sclerosis; activates the Nrf2 pathway and has been identified as a nicotinic acid receptor agonist in vitro.Multiple Sclerosis Approved.
  • In Vitro
    Cell Viability Assay Cell Line:SGC-7901, HT29, HCT116 and CT26 cells Concentration:20 μM, 50 μM, 100 μM, 200?μM Incubation Time:24 hours Result:Reduced cell viability in SGC-7901, HT29, HCT116 and CT26 cancer cells.Western Blot Analysis Cell Line:CT26 cancer cells Concentration:100 μM Incubation Time:3 hours, 6 hours, 12 hours, 24 hours Result:Significantly activated JNK, p38 and ERK in CT26 cells after treatment from 3 to 24?h.
  • In Vivo
    Animal Model:Male C57BL/6 mice (8-week-old)Dosage:50 mg/kg Administration:Oral gavage; daily; for 7 days Result:Was shown to upregulate mRNA and protein levels of Nrf2 and Nrf2-regulated cytoprotective genes.
